Abstract:

Includes photographs taken by Nowinski and research files compiled by the photographer. Material documents the impact of urban renewal efforts on the low-income elderly population of the South of Market district of San Francisco during the San Francisco Redevelopment Agency's campaign to acquire property which would eventually become redeveloped into Yerba Buena Center -- i.e. Yerba Buena Gardens, the Moscone Center and the San Francisco Museum of Modern Art. Many of the photographs were used in the production of Nowinski's book No Vacancy : urban renewal and the elderly (1979). Photographs include portraits of elderly residents, interiors and exteriors of various single room occupancy hotels and other low-income housing projects, restaurants and storefronts, street scenes, demolition scenes, housing rights activism, and the everyday life of neighborhood residents. Individuals depicted include resident activists George Woolf and Peter Mendelsohn. Other particular subjects include Third Street, Sixth Street, and the organizations Tenants and Owners in Opposition to Redevelopment (TOOR) and Tenants and Owners Development Corporation (TODCO). Among the hotels and other housing units depicted are Milner Hotel, Jessie Hotel, West Hotel, Westchester Hotel, Rex Hotel, Mars Hotel, Alta Hotel, Knox Hotel, Rock Hotel, International Hotel, Woolf House, Mendelsohn House, Centrice Polite and the Filipino Senior Center. Includes all photographs appearing in No Vacancy as well as numerous other images. Also includes copy photographs of this neighborhood from the 1960s collected by Nowinski and follow-up photographs taken by Nowinski in the 1990s. Accompanying research files include text drafts, meeting minutes, oral histories, flyers, clippings and other ephemera pertaining to the book and to various South of Market neighborhood topics from the 1970s through the 1990s. Includes 4 copies of No Vacancy: original edition; the photographer's mock-up of the book; and 2 different unpublished expanded photocopy editions (all in PIC box 3). Also includes extensive photocopy files of Nowinski's images, possibly made for the production of the expanded edition and/or other self-published works.
